<h6><strong>100 Days of Sunlight by Abbie Emmons<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/45431240-100-days-of-sunlight"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2yPHu5j"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=100%20Days%20of%20Sunlight%20by%20Abbie%20Emmons&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a></strong></h6>
<p>A contemporary story from debut author Abbie Emmons, featuring Tessa Dickinson, a blogger/poet who just recently become blind because of a car crash and Weston Ludovico, a confident and optimistic amputee who wants to help Tessa to keep blogging by becoming her typewriter. Through many ups and downs, and after Life knocked both of them down with different challenges during different times, we got to witness how the two started as barely a stranger, and become each other’s biggest support system.</p>
<h6><strong>As Many Nows As I Can Get by Shana Youngdahl<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/43152985-as-many-nows-as-i-can-get"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YX0edN"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=As%20Many%20Nows%20As%20I%20Can%20Get%20by%20Shana%20Youngdahl&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>In one impulsive moment the summer before they leave for college, overachievers Scarlett and David plunge into an irresistible swirl of romance, particle physics, and questionable decisions. This is the story of a grounded girl who&#8217;s pulled into a lightning-strike romance with an electric-charged boy, and the enormity of the aftermath.</p>
<h6><strong>Color Me In by Natasha Diaz<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/35442710-color-me-in"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2GZc8Oi"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=Color%20Me%20In%20by%20Natasha%20Diaz&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>Inspired by her personal experiences, Color Me In is a coming-of-age novel about the meaning of friendship, the joyful beginnings of romance, and the racism and religious intolerance that can both strain a family to the breaking point and strengthen its bonds. Biracial 16-year-old Nevaeh Levitz had to move to her mom&#8217;s family home in Harlem and she labeled as a white who&#8217;s too privileged to relate to the injustices they face on a daily basis as African Americans. Can she face this challenge when it comes from her own family?</p>
<h6><strong>Ziggy, Stardust and Me by James Brandon<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/36472241-ziggy-stardust-and-me"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YUDbV8"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/Ziggy-Stardust-and-Me-James-Brandon/9780525517641/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>When homosexuality is still considered as a mental illness in 1973, aside from alcoholic father, sympathetic neighbor, and his friend, Carla, 16-year-old Jonathan Collins is completely alone. To cope with his loneliness, he escaped to an alternate universe, his own imagination. In this place, he had his hero David Bowie’s Ziggy Stardust and dead relatives, including his mother. Until suddenly, Web, a fearless, fearsome and, most importantly, not ashamed of being gay, stumbled into his life. And maybe, Web is a kind of escape Jonathan has never known.</p>
<p><a href="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?ssl=1"><img data-recalc-dims="1" decoding="async" class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-16972" src="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=1200%2C439&#038;ssl=1" alt="August 2019 Debut Authors" width="1200" height="439" srcset="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?w=2030&amp;ssl=1 2030w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=300%2C110&amp;ssl=1 300w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=768%2C281&amp;ssl=1 768w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=1024%2C374&amp;ssl=1 1024w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=160%2C58&amp;ssl=1 160w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=550%2C201&amp;ssl=1 550w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=500%2C183&amp;ssl=1 500w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=450%2C164&amp;ssl=1 450w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=700%2C256&amp;ssl=1 700w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-2.jpg?resize=1000%2C366&amp;ssl=1 1000w" sizes="(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px" /></a></p>
<h6><strong>Carnegie Hill by Jonathan Vatner<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/41150286-carnegie-hill"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2GYRcqA"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=Carnegie%20Hill%20by%20Jonathan%20Vatner&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>A belated-coming-of-age novel about sustaining a marriage—and knowing when to walk away. It chronicles the lives of wealthy New Yorkers and the staff who serve them, as they suffer together and rebound, struggle to free themselves from family entanglements, deceive each other out of love and weakness, and fumble their way to honesty.</p>
<h6><strong>Hollow Kingdom by Kira Jane Buxton<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/42839296-hollow-kingdom"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YWe0NG"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=Hollow%20Kingdom%20by%20Kira%20Jane%20Buxton&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>Hollow Kingdom is a humorous, big-hearted, and boundlessly beautiful romp through the apocalypse and the world that comes after, where even a cowardly crow can become a hero. When one day, S.T., a domesticated crow,  saw his owner&#8217;s eyeball falls out of his head, he feels like something isn&#8217;t quite right. Forced to leave his old life, S.T. now ventures out into a wild and frightening new world with his trusty steed Dennis, and discovered that humanity is about to extinct, and he seems to be the only one who can save it.</p>
<h6><strong>I&#8217;m Not Dying with You Tonight by Gilly Segal and Kimberly Jones<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/43352274-i-m-not-dying-with-you-tonight"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2KCuHIU"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/Im-Not-Dying-with-You-Tonight-Gilly-Segal-Kimberly-Jones/9781492678892/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>When the opposite Lena and Campbell went into the Friday-night football game,  they didn&#8217;t expect to descend into sudden mass chaos. Chaos born from violence and hate. Chaos that unexpectedly throws them together. They aren&#8217;t friends. They hardly understand the other&#8217;s point of view. But none of that matters when the city is up in flames, and they only have each other to rely on if they&#8217;re going to survive the night.</p>
<h6><strong>They Could Have Named Her Anything by Stephanie Jimenez<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/43671293-they-could-have-named-her-anything"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YFwcjf"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=They%20Could%20Have%20Named%20Her%20Anything%20by%20Stephanie%20Jimenez&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>Racism, class, and betrayal collide in this poignant debut novel about restoring the broken bonds of family and friendship. They Could Have Named Her Anything explores the heartfelt expectation of what it means to live up to the name you’ve been given and the more rewarding discovery of what really matters.</p>
<p><a href="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?ssl=1"><img data-recalc-dims="1" decoding="async" class="aligncenter size-full wp-image-16973" src="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=1200%2C439&#038;ssl=1" alt="August 2019 Debut Authors" width="1200" height="439" srcset="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?w=2030&amp;ssl=1 2030w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=300%2C110&amp;ssl=1 300w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=768%2C281&amp;ssl=1 768w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=1024%2C374&amp;ssl=1 1024w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=160%2C58&amp;ssl=1 160w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=550%2C201&amp;ssl=1 550w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=500%2C183&amp;ssl=1 500w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=450%2C164&amp;ssl=1 450w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=700%2C256&amp;ssl=1 700w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/August-2019-Debut-Authors-3.jpg?resize=1000%2C366&amp;ssl=1 1000w" sizes="(max-width: 1200px) 100vw, 1200px" /></a></p>
<h6><strong>A Dress for the Wicked by Autumn Krause<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/40220881-a-dress-for-the-wicked"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YGFADg"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/Dress-for-the-Wicked-Autumn-Krause/9780062857330/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>When 18-year-old Emmaline Watkins heard about the design competition held by the most admired fashion house in the city, she knew this is her opportunity to get closer to her dream. As the first “country girl” to compete, Emmy knows she’ll encounter extra hurdles on her way to the top. But as she navigates the twisted world of high fashion she starts to wonder: will she be able to tailor herself to fit into this dark, corrupted race? And at what cost?</p>
<h6><strong>Beasts of the Frozen Sun by Jill Criswell<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/42118210-beasts-of-the-frozen-sun"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2YImooX"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=Beasts%20of%20the%20Frozen%20Sun%20by%20Jill%20Criswell&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>As a descendant of Aillira and god-gifted in her own right, Lira has the power to read people’s souls, to see someone’s true essence with only a touch of her hand. Until one day, a golden-haired warrior washes up on the shores of her homeland — Reyker — and after reading his soul, she realizes Reyker is different than his brethren who attack the coasts of Glasnith. As Lira and Reyker form a bond forbidden by both their clans, the wrath of the Dragon falls upon them and all over their city, and Lira finds herself facing the same tragic fate as her ancestor. The battle for Lira’s life, for Reyker’s soul, and for their peoples’ freedom has only just begun.</p>
<h6><strong>Crown of Coral and Pearl by Mara Rutherford<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/37777083-crown-of-coral-and-pearl"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2KsiDv3"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=Crown%20of%20Coral%20and%20Pearl%20by%20Mara%20Rutherford&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>Every girl in Ilara is dreaming to become the next princess of a kingdom that’s ruled their village for as long as anyone can remember. When a childhood accident left Nor with a permanent scar, it became clear that her identical twin sister, Zadie, would likely be chosen to marry the Crown Prince—while Nor remained behind, unable to ever set foot on land.  But when Zadie is gravely injured, Nor is sent to Ilara in her place. To Nor’s dismay, her future husband, Prince Ceren, is as forbidding and cold as his home—a castle carved into a mountain and devoid of sunlight. And as she grows closer to Ceren’s brother, the charming Prince Talin, Nor uncovers startling truths about a failing royal bloodline, a murdered queen… and a plot to destroy the home she was once so eager to leave.</p>
<h6><strong>House of Salt and Sorrows by Erin A. Craig<br />
<a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/39679076-house-of-salt-and-sorrows"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a> | <a href="https://amzn.to/2H1O3WO"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Amazon</a> | <a href="https://www.bookdepository.com/search?searchTerm=House%20of%20Salt%20and%20Sorrows%20by%20Erin%20A.%20Craig&amp;search=Find+book/?a_aid=thenerddaily"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Book Depository</a><br />
</strong></h6>
<p>Twelve sisters lived in a manor by the sea, but when accidents came to them one by one until only four of them left, Annaleigh, one of the girls that survived, Annaleigh became increasingly suspicious that the deaths were no accidents. Her sisters have been sneaking out every night to attend glittering balls, dancing until dawn in silk gowns and shimmering slippers, and Annaleigh isn&#8217;t sure whether  to join or stop them. When Annaleigh&#8217;s involvement with a mysterious stranger who has secrets of his own intensifies, it&#8217;s a race to unravel the darkness that has fallen over her family—before it claims her next.</p>

										<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ong>Article contributed by Vinny MS</strong></p>
<p><em><a href="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?ssl=1"><img data-recalc-dims="1" decoding="async" class=" wp-image-16908 alignleft" src="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=433%2C655&#038;ssl=1" alt="100 Days of Sunlight by Abbie Emmons" width="433" height="655" srcset="https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?w=2082&amp;ssl=1 2082w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=198%2C300&amp;ssl=1 198w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=768%2C1162&amp;ssl=1 768w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=677%2C1024&amp;ssl=1 677w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=79%2C120&amp;ssl=1 79w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=297%2C450&amp;ssl=1 297w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=397%2C600&amp;ssl=1 397w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=330%2C500&amp;ssl=1 330w, https://i0.wp.com/thenerddaily.com/wp-content/uploads/2019/08/100-Days-of-Sunlight-by-Abbie-Emmons.jpg?resize=490%2C742&amp;ssl=1 490w" sizes="(max-width: 433px) 100vw, 433px" /></a>100 Days of Sunlight</em> follows 16-year-old Tessa Dickinson, who recently got into a car crash and is now temporary blind. Being a poet who consistently shares her works on her blog, this obviously took her by surprise because now she feels she can’t do anything and feels trapped in the darkness. Trying to find a way to cheer up their granddaughter, Tessa’s grandpa and grandma decided to post a newspaper ad to look for a typewriter, someone that could help Tessa back to the comfort of her blogging and writing zone. Enter 16-year-old Weston Ludovico, a bright, confident, and obnoxiously optimistic amputee, who happened to see the ad and decided to help Tessa to come out of her misery and get her back up on her feet. Through many ups and downs, and after life knocked both of them down with different challenges during different times, we got to witness how the two started as barely strangers to becoming each other’s biggest support system.</p>
<p><strong>This novel is an incredible coming-of-age love story wrapped in relatable modern setup with wonderful representation of mental illness and disability.</strong></p>
<p>Don’t we all love a classic coming-of-age love story? <em>100 Days of Sunlight</em> feels close to one, but the fact that it didn’t feature your typical normal couple is what makes us love it even harder. The characters are definitely our most favourite thing about this story, but we’d be lying if we say that the plot didn’t amaze us. The simplicity yet complexity of it feels perfect and it really balanced the strong presences from the characters. Tessa was miserable and Weston wanted to help her, because he was in her position once and he knew how it feels like. That’s really it. That’s what this whole story is about, but Emmons managed to develop such simple premise into a well-crafted and intriguing plot. We got to see how Weston worked for his goal to help Tessa through four incredible chapters: smell, taste, sound, and touch, and every one of them didn’t fail to make us smile and swoon over their relationship.</p>
<p>There are many remarkable characters which are presented through a dual POV and this brings you a contrast personality between the reserved Tessa and the spontaneous Weston, and the different path that they chose to heal themselves. You&#8217;ll find that you can&#8217;t help but root for each and every single one of the characters in this book. The main characters, Tessa and Weston, are obviously the center of this story and it will be impossible to not like them. But we are surprised to find ourselves to be falling for the other side characters too, starting from Rudy — Weston’s best friend, Tessa’s grandpa and grandma, to Weston’s three little brothers — Noah, Aidan and Henry.</p>
<p>This story is delivered through a dual POV, Tessa and Weston&#8217;s, and the best thing about it is you can tell exactly the differences between them, and not just because they had different chapters, but their contrast personality completely shines through the way they were talking and thinking. Tessa is not just a shy girl and Weston is not just a spontaneous boy. We got to see how both of them evolved, both for better or worse, and we think it’s crucial to show a character’s complexity, not just when they were at the top of the world, but also when they drowned and stuck at the bottom.</p>
<p>The only thing that keeping us from giving a full five stars, were repetitive words and sentences. We’re assuming that the point of this technique was to make a scene appear as more intense, but we’re not sure if it’s working perfectly in this story.</p>
<p>Overall, this was a wonderful read as reading <em>100 Days of Sunlight</em> feels easy, yet after we finished the story, it left us with impactful messages that we kept thinking for days. <p><strong>Synopsis | <a href="https://www.goodreads.com/book/show/45431240-100-days-of-sunlight" target="_blank" rel="noopener noreferrer">Goodreads</a></strong></p>
<p><strong>When 16-year-old poetry blogger Tessa Dickinson is involved in a car accident and loses her eyesight for 100 days, she feels like her whole world has been turned upside-down.</strong></p>
<p>Terrified that her vision might never return, Tessa feels like she has nothing left to be happy about. But when her grandparents place an ad in the local newspaper looking for a typist to help Tessa continue writing and blogging, an unlikely answer knocks at their door: Weston Ludovico, a boy her age with bright eyes, an optimistic smile…and no legs.</p>
<p>Knowing how angry and afraid Tessa is feeling, Weston thinks he can help her. But he has one condition — no one can tell Tessa about his disability. And because she can’t see him, she treats him with contempt: screaming at him to get out of her house and never come back. But for Weston, it’s the most amazing feeling: to be treated like a normal person, not just a sob story. So he comes back. Again and again and again.</p>
<p>Tessa spurns Weston’s “obnoxious optimism”, convinced that he has no idea what she’s going through. But Weston knows exactly how she feels and reaches into her darkness to show her that there is more than one way to experience the world. As Tessa grows closer to Weston, she finds it harder and harder to imagine life without him — and Weston can’t imagine life without her. But he still hasn’t told her the truth, and when Tessa’s sight returns he’ll have to make the hardest decision of his life: vanish from Tessa’s world…or overcome his fear of being seen.</p>
<p><em>100 Days of Sunlight</em> is a poignant and heartfelt novel by author Abbie Emmons. If you like sweet contemporary romance and strong family themes then you’ll love this touching story of hope, healing, and getting back up when life knocks you down.</p>
